As of 2023, the import of illuminated signs and illuminated nameplates to Mexico stood at 46.012 million USD. The projected values from 2024 to 2028 show a consistent upward trend, increasing from 48.031 million USD in 2024 to 56.875 million USD in 2028. This represents a year-on-year percentage increase of 4.96% from 2024 to 2025, 4.45% from 2025 to 2026, 4.16% from 2026 to 2027, and 3.93% from 2027 to 2028.
Looking at the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) over the five-year period from 2024 to 2028, there is an average annual increase of approximately 4.4%. This steady growth trend indicates a robust market demand for illuminated signs and nameplates in Mexico.
